Re: Which food?
I'm no expert but I think I'd probably try them with what you want them to eat (Smilla), perhaps a little bit later than their normal feed time (by which time, if they've eaten very little all day they should - in theory anyway -be hungry). Then, failing that you can always give them what you don't want them to eat but know they will eat (Felix!).
Can you mix the powder into a smaller amount of food - then if Skye eats any at all she'll be getting her medicine. That's probably what I'd do in the absence of any better advice - but I'm prepared to stand corrected! |
